Cold Brew vs. Hot Brew: Which Maximizes Healthy Tea Benefits?
This article compares cold brew and hot brew tea methods to determine which maximizes health benefits. Hot brewing rapidly extracts polyphenols, tannins, and caffeine (e.g., theaflavins in black tea), while cold brewing preserves heat-sensitive antioxidants like green tea’s EGCG, reduces tannins for smoother taste, and lowers caffeine content. Cold brew may enhance antioxidant bioavailability, but hot brewing releases broader compounds faster. Choice depends on tea type, health goals (e.g., caffeine sensitivity vs. rapid antioxidant extraction), and digestive tolerance (low tannins vs. post-meal digestion support).
